Description.
Made of stoneware, covered with a thick, opulent sky blue glaze with intense purple spots. It has a pear-shaped body with a short neck and flared rim, which sits on an openwork base in architectural style. The base has four openwork arch-shaped openings. Song dynasty (960–1279) or later.
Height: 13.8 cm; Diameter: 8 cm
